Political Life in Medieval England 1300-1450 W Mark Ormrod
This book explores the dimensions of political society and the major preoccupations of English politics between the later years of Edward I's reign and the outbreak of the Wars of the Roses.

À propos de W Mark Ormrod
W.M. ORMROD was born in South Wales and studied at King's College, London and Worcester College, Oxford. He was Lecturer in History at the Universities of Sheffield and Belfast, and Research Fellow at St Catharine's College, Cambridge, and is now Lecturer in History at the University of York. He has written widely on later medieval English history, and is author of The Reign of Edward III.
